Diet and Pregnancy | what to eat during pregnancy? [Part-1]

The well-known Dr. Veena Choodamani specializes in obstetrics, gynecology, and gynecological laparoscopic surgery in Trivandrum, India.

 In this article, Dr. Veena Choodamani explains how to control your diet during pregnancy.

It is not necessary to “eat for two” while you’re pregnant, contrary to popular belief. Controlling your portions is a key element of eating a healthy diet. Keep things simple when you’re trying to eat healthily. Pregnant women rarely need to eat extra food until the third trimester. Exercise may require you to consume additional 200 calories. Don’t be afraid to ask for help if you need it. Focus on trying to eat a healthy, balanced diet.

Going low-carb during pregnancy is not a good idea. Besides, providing energy, carbohydrates can also provide fiber (you need all the fiber you can get right now!) and other nutrients. You should get about half your calories from carbs.

The primary source of energy for the body is carbohydrates. Carbohydrates are found in fruits, vegetables, grains, and dairy products. Dietary fiber is an essential nutrient found in whole foods. Additionally, they provide a variety of health benefits. In addition to enriched refined grains, carbohydrates are found in a variety of other foods. Moreover, these grains provide iron and folic acid, which are necessary for a baby’s growth. Carbohydrates are a great source of energy at breakfast time. You should eat a diet high in proteins as well as healthy fats and carbohydrates. A high intake of carbohydrates can lead to a spike in blood sugar levels.

Energy-dense, nutrient-poor, non-core, or discretionary foods are those high in refined carbohydrates, particularly added sugars. Soft drinks, ice cream, lollies, cakes, biscuits, and pastries are among them. It is best to eat these occasionally, like once a week or once a month, rather than every day.

Choosing high-quality carbohydrates and limiting low-quality carbohydrates is the first step toward controlling your blood sugar levels, increasing your fiber and nutrient intakes, as well as improving your overall health.
